The Center for Bioethics will host “The Ethics of Underfunding: Changing the Narrative about Native American Health Care,” a webinar featuring Dr. Mary Owen, Director of the Center of American Indian & Minority Health; Assistant Professor, Dept. of Family Medicine & Behavioral Health at the University of Minnesota Medical School, Duluth. The lecture will be held on Friday, October 9 from 12:15 - 1:30 p.m. Dr. Owen will discuss the Trust Doctrine and U.S. government’s obligation to provide health care to Native Americans as well as the history and structure of the Indian Health Service. She will also focus on the long-term effects of chronic underfunding on the Indian Health Service and the impact of COVID-19 on Native American populations nationally and locally.
